Moroccan banks mobilize to support flood-affected communities

The Professional Grouping of Moroccan Banks has announced its full mobilization alongside communities affected by the recent floods that hit several regions of the Kingdom, as well as economic operators impacted by these exceptional climatic events.

Banking support during exceptional circumstances

In an official statement, the group said that Moroccan banks continue to support their customers, both individuals and businesses, while ensuring the continuity of essential banking services in a spirit of responsibility and proximity.

Ensuring service continuity in affected areas

The same source explained that banks, in coordination with the relevant authorities, are implementing exceptional measures to guarantee service continuity in affected areas, notably through the mobilization of bank branches, ATMs, and digital channels.

Communication mechanisms and tailored measures

The statement also highlighted the establishment of appropriate communication mechanisms to inform and support affected customers. Exceptional measures are being considered on a case-by-case basis to help clients overcome the difficulties resulting from the floods.

Protecting banking sector employees

At the same time, the Professional Grouping of Moroccan Banks emphasized the importance of protecting banking sector employees, ensuring their safety, and enabling them to continue serving customers under suitable conditions.

Renewed commitment to solidarity

The group concluded by reaffirming its commitment to supporting affected populations during this challenging period, in line with the economic and social role played by the banking sector.
